
About Baglamukhi Guru
A platform for traditional Maa Baglamukhi Puja and Havan
Baglamukhi Guru is an online platform dedicated to traditional Maa Baglamukhi worship. We help devotees participate in Puja and Havan remotely, with their Name, Gotra and Manokamna included in the Sankalp according to the selected ceremony.
Our ceremonies are performed by experienced Vedic priests following traditional rituals, Mantra recitation and sacred offerings. Where included with the selected Puja, devotees also receive a recording of their personalized Sankalp and ceremony

A Sacred Commitment
We believe Puja should be approached with faith, sincerity and reverence. It is a spiritual practice rather than a transactional service, and we do not promise guaranteed outcomes.
The fruits of any spiritual practice are influenced by one’s sincerity, actions, circumstances and many other factors. Our role is to facilitate the traditional ceremony with care and devotion.
